Munster v Leinster: Teams
Leinster have announced a strong line-up for their top-of-the-table clash with rivals Munster at Thomond Park on Saturday.

Full-back Rob Kearney and number eight Jamie Heaslip return to the XV with Isa Nacewa switching to the right wing and Shane Horgan partnering Gordon D'Arcy at centre as Brian O'Driscoll sits out.
Rocky Elsom starts on the flank alongside Shane Jennings with coach Michael Cheika looking to overtake Munster at the summit.
Munster change
Meanwhile, the hosts welcome back Ian Dowling to their starting XV for the first time since the game against Montauban in January.
The tireless winger subsequently injured a hamstring in training and according to Munster fitness staff makes it back into the side thanks to his 'superb application in his rehab of the injury'.
He comes into the line-up at the immediate expense of Barry Murphy who played in the game against Glasgow but now slips to the bench while Paul Warwick is named at full-back with Denis Hurley listed among the replacements.
Up front there is a complete change in the front five with the return of the internationals but in the back row, Alan Quinlan and Niall Ronan, both superb in the win over Glasgow, retain their places with David Wallace anchoring the scrum in the absence of the injured Denis Leamy.
"You always look forward to these type of games, against the other Irish sides, local derbies if you like that have a unique atmosphere and this one probably caps 'em all," said flanker Quinlan.
"I know they (Leinster) will be looking to make up for us beating them earlier but even still games against them are as tough as anything we play during the season.
"I think it's going to be a great occasion. I hope the weather stays the way it is and if it does I think people are going to see a cracking game of rugby played by two good sides."
Munster: 15 Paul Warwick, 14 Doug Howlett, 13 Keith Earls, 12 Lifiemi Mafi, 11 Ian Dowling, 10 Ronan O'Gara, 9 Tomas O'Leary, 8 David Wallace, 7 Niall Ronan, 6 Alan Quinlan, 5 Paul O'Connell (capt), 4 Donncha O'Callaghan, 3 John Hayes, 2 Jerry Flannery, 1 Marcus Horan.
Replacements: 16 Denis Fogarty, 17 Tony Buckley, 18 Mick O'Driscoll, 19 Donncha Ryan, 20 Peter Stringer, 21 Barry Murphy, 22 Denis Hurley.
Leinster: 15 Girvan Dempsey, 14 Isa Nacewa, 13 Gordon D'Arcy, 12 Shane Horgan, 11 Rob Kearney, 10 Felipe Contepomi, 9 Chris Whitaker, 8 Jamie Heaslip, 7 Shane Jennings, 6 Rocky Elsom, 5 Malcolm O'Kelly, 4 Leo Cullen (capt), 3 Stan Wright, 2 Bernard Jackman, 1 Cian Healy.
Replacements (from): John Fogarty, Ollie le Roux, Ronan McCormack, Trevor Hogan, Cameron Jowitt, Sean O'Brien, Chris Keane, Jonathan Sexton, Simon Keogh.
